7位同步计数器设计步骤 7位同步计数器设计步骤
同步计数器是数字电路中常见的组合逻辑电路,用于实现数字计数的功能。一个典型的7位同步计数器可以实现从0到99的计数。下面将详细介绍7位同步计数器的设计步骤:
步骤一:确定计数器的位数
根据需求确定计数器所需的位数。对于0到99的计数,需要一个有7位的计数器。
步骤二:确定计数器的输入和输出
确定计数器的输入信号和输出信号。计数器的输入信号通常包括时钟信号、复位信号和加载信号;输出信号为计数器的计数结果。
步骤三:设计计数器的状态转移表
根据计数器的位数和计数规律,设计计数器的状态转移表。状态转移表描述了每个状态下的输出和状态转移情况。
步骤四:设计计数器的逻辑电路
根据状态转移表,设计计数器的逻辑电路。计数器的逻辑电路由各种逻辑门组成,用于实现状态的转移和输出的生成。
步骤五:验证和调试电路
将设计好的计数器电路进行仿真验证和实际测试,确保电路能够正常工作并符合预期的计数规律。
步骤六:改进和优化电路
根据实际需求和性能要求,对计数器电路进行改进和优化。可以采用不同的逻辑门组合、时序控制策略等来提高电路的性能。
步骤七:文档记录和整理
将计数器的设计步骤、逻辑电路图、验证结果等进行文档记录和整理,以备后续参考和复用。
通过以上七个步骤,我们可以成功设计并实现一个功能完善的7位同步计数器。下面通过一个示例演示来进一步说明:
示例:
假设我们需要设计一个7位同步计数器,实现从0到99的计数。该计数器的输入信号为一个时钟信号CLK,输出信号为7位的计数值Q6-Q0。
根据上述步骤,我们可以进行如下设计:
步骤一:确定计数器的位数,这里为7位。
步骤二:确定计数器的输入和输出,输入为CLK,输出为Q6-Q0。
步骤三:设计计数器的状态转移表,详细描述每个状态下的输出和状态转移情况。
步骤四:设计计数器的逻辑电路,利用逻辑门实现状态转移和输出生成。
步骤五:验证和调试电路,通过仿真和实际测试确保电路正常工作。
步骤六:改进和优化电路,根据需求和性能要求对电路进行改进和优化。
步骤七:文档记录和整理,将设计步骤、电路图和验证结果进行记录和整理。
通过以上步骤,我们可以成功设计并实现一个从0到99的7位同步计数器。
总结:
本文详细介绍了7位同步计数器的设计步骤,并通过示例演示来帮助读者更好地理解。通过这些步骤,读者可以自行设计和实现各类同步计数器,在数字电路设计中获得更好的应用。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。